Business of Seanad

I have received notice from Senator John Whelan that, on the motion for the Adjournment of the House today, he proposes to raise the following matter:

The need for the Minister for Education and Skills to outline the efforts and initiatives he has taken to alleviate the high back-to-school costs for working families, especially in respect of the expense of school books each year.

I have also received notice from Senator Hildegarde Naughton of the following matter:

The need for the Minister for Social Protection to appear before the Seanad to clarify the current review of the free travel scheme and to confirm that there is no intention to remove or revoke any pass for senior citizens currently in receipt of such a benefit.

I regard the matters raised by the Senators as suitable for discussion on the Adjournment and they will be taken at the conclusion of business.
